The pristine island hideaway was dredged from Biscayne Bay in the early 1900s and was repurposed during the late 1920s as an exclusive country club with an 18-hole championship golf course. The community maintains its exclusivity through strict access controls and a dedicated 13-person police force.

Jared Kushner Real Estate Portfolio

Jared Kushner’s real estate holdings extend far beyond his Miami properties. During the Trump administration, Kushner and Ivanka Trump rented a Colonial-style mansion in Washington DC’s Kalorama neighborhood for $15,000 per month. The six-bedroom house spanned just over 5,000 square feet and was built in the 1920s. The property was located at 2449 Tracy Place NW, around the corner from the Obamas’ residence. They moved out when Trump’s presidency ended in January 2021.

Before Miami, the couple maintained a significant presence in New York. Kushner owned a $25.995 million penthouse in Manhattan, which was one of his most valuable personal assets. His family business, Kushner Companies, owns an extensive portfolio throughout the metropolitan area. A 2017 Bloomberg News study indicated that Kushner Companies owned a stake in over 60 buildings in New York City. Major holdings in the city included the Puck Building and retail space at 229 West 43rd Street, as well as 666 Fifth Avenue until its 2018 sale.

Kushner Companies purchased Dumbo Heights in Brooklyn in 2013 for $240 million, converting 1 million square feet into a modern office campus leased to tenants including Etsy, WeWork, and Frog Design. The company acquired a 250,000-square-foot retail condo at 217-247 West 43rd Street for $296 million in May 2015. Today, Kushner Companies’ real estate empire is valued at $2.9 billion, with the total wealth of the Kushner family surging from $1.8 billion in 2016 to $7.1 billion. The family shifted focus from New York office buildings to residential apartments in growing regions like the Sun Belt, Texas, and North Carolina.

The businessman’s childhood home was in Livingston, New Jersey, an affluent suburb about 20 miles from New York City. His family’s real estate business started in New Jersey, and the company still maintains significant holdings throughout the Garden State. Since 2021, Kushner Companies purchased nearly 10,000 apartments in the Southeast and Sunbelt regions, with a national reach of more than 20,000 multifamily apartments throughout thirteen states. This strategic shift away from high-profile Manhattan properties toward residential apartments in growing markets has proved financially successful for the family business.

The Bruce Pearl house is located on Lake Martin in east-central Alabama. Lake Martin is a man-made lake with over 800 miles of shoreline. Created by the Alabama Power Company in the 1920s, the lake is fed by the Tallapoosa River and surrounded by picturesque towns like Alexander City and Dadeville.
